Lime Lake is a reservoir in Cattaraugus County, New York, in the United States.[1] Lime Lake is an English translation of the Native American name Tecarnowundo.[3]
Fish species present in the lake are yellow perch, bluegill, pumpkinseed sunfish, carp, rock bass, largemouth bass, walleye, tiger muskie, and black bullhead. There is a state owned carry down launch located off Potter Avenue on the east shore.[4]
